What This Means (2024 FDD)
According to Fly Fitness's 2024 Franchise Disclosure Document, Fly Fitness may require franchisees to enter into software license agreements at the franchisee's sole expense. These agreements would be in a form required by Fly Fitness for software it develops or acquires for use in its system. This means a franchisee will be responsible for paying for any required software licenses.
In addition to software license agreements, Fly Fitness franchisees must have and maintain adequate hardware and software to access the internet at the speed Fly Fitness requires. Franchisees are also required to use the electronic mail account provided by Fly Fitness and promptly respond to all electronic mail related to the franchised business on a daily basis, acknowledging receipt of all electronic mail sent by Fly Fitness.
Furthermore, franchisees are responsible for paying all fees and expenses for technology required for the operation of the franchised business. This includes, but is not limited to, the costs of computer hardware and software, applications, installation costs, recurring fees for software and digital menu displays, internet access, license fees, help desk fees, and licensing or user-based fees. Franchisees are also solely responsible for maintaining the security and integrity of the computer and payment processing systems used in their Fly Fitness franchise.
